Subject: Approval of New Appointment to the Code Enforcement Board
Background Summary:
The Code Enforcement Board (CEB) was created by Ordinance No. 741 on June 16, 1981, with the
most recent revision by Ordinance 2017-005 on January 17, 2017. The purpose of this Board is to
review residential property infractions of the City Technical Codes, negotiate compliance and impose
fines for failure to comply. The Code Enforcement Board is to have a Board Attorney, seven (7)
regular members and two (2) alternate members with a three-year term. Currently, the Board has five
(5) regular members and zero (0) alternate members.
When possible, equal representation for all districts shall be maintained on all advisory boards, and
the City Commission shall consider the demographic makeup of the board upon making their
appointment. The graph below illustrates the current district makeup of the CEB.

An application has been received by Laini Schultz (District 2) who has shown an interest in being
appointed to the Code Enforcement Board as a regular member for a term ending June 2025. At this
time there are no other applications on file for this board.
Issue:
Should the Honorable Mayor and City Commissioners consider appointing Laini Schultz to serve as a
regular member on the Code Enforcement Board for a three-year term?
Recommendations:
Staff recommends that the Honorable Mayor and City Commissioners consider appointing Laini
Schultz to the Code Enforcement Board to serve as a regular member for a term ending June 2025.
